Output 4326ded281d668a2b0f4a5447c0473efcc660aa7d635737794da657f4ff21e6e:1

value
27678230
script pubkey
OP_0 OP_PUSHBYTES_20 82c57f35c9b0faa47c972773dcf17d5971f00d9b
address
bc1qstzh7dwfkra2glyhyaeaeutat9clqrvmvmtv73
transaction
4326ded281d668a2b0f4a5447c0473efcc660aa7d635737794da657f4ff21e6e
confirmations
360534
spent
true